Training Tips for MMA Fighters
Having the right gear is just one part of the equation. To truly dominate the competition, you need to train effectively. Here are some training tips to help you improve your skills:
Focus on Technique
While strength and conditioning are important, technique is key in MMA. Spend time perfecting your striking, grappling, and submission skills.
Incorporate Sparring
Sparring is essential for applying what you learn in training. It helps you develop timing, distance, and strategy. Make sure to spar regularly with different partners to gain diverse experiences.
Cross-Train
Consider cross-training in other martial arts. This can enhance your skills and provide new perspectives on fighting. For example, training in Brazilian Jiu-Jitsu can improve your ground game.
Stay Consistent
Consistency is crucial in MMA training. Set a schedule and stick to it. Regular training will help you build endurance and improve your skills over time.
The Role of Mental Preparation
MMA is as much a mental game as it is a physical one. Mental preparation can give you an edge over your competition. Here are some strategies to enhance your mental game:
Visualization
Visualize your fights and training sessions. Imagine yourself executing techniques successfully. This can boost your confidence and improve your performance.
Mindfulness
Practice mindfulness techniques to stay focused during training and competition. This can help you manage stress and maintain a clear mind.
Set Goals
Set specific, measurable goals for your training. This will give you something to work towards and keep you motivated.
